Hoodlums set BRT Terminal, Buses ablaze in Lagos

lagosstreetjournal October 21, 2020
BRT

By Adekunle Badmus

Hoodlums have set the Oyingbo Bus Terminal on Lagos Mainland on fire.

Report says there were over 20 buses in the terminal as at the time it was set ablaze.

The hoodlums were said to be protesting the killing of two of their members by the Police.
